Bogota Business Pulse
- Culture Formal and polite. Small talk and personal connection are expected.
- Lunch Break 12:30 PM - 2:00 PM.
- Pro Tip Best reached between 8:30 AM and 11:30 AM. Colombians are exceptionally polite and formal ("Usted" is common). Punctuality is increasingly important in big cities like Bogota. Always start with a friendly inquiry about their wellbeing and family before the agenda.
Dusseldorf Business Pulse
- Culture Corporate, professional, and a major hub for advertising, telecommunications, and fashion.
- Lunch Break 12:30 PM - 1:30 PM.
- Pro Tip Reach out between 9:30 AM and 11:30 AM. Dusseldorf is an international corporate center; maintain a professional and direct tone. Punctuality is highly valued. It is a major hub for trade fairs, so check local event schedules as they can influence availability.
